To ensure that an underground storage tank (UST) remains stable during installation, proper backfill compaction is crucial. This process involves placing soil back around the tank in a manner that eliminates voids and achieves maximum density. Adequate compaction of the backfill material helps to support the tank evenly and minimizes the risk of movement or settling after installation. This stability is essential to prevent potential structural failure or environmental hazards, such as leaks.

While other factors like proper sealing, regular inspections, and the use of bracing may contribute to the overall safety and functionality of the UST installation, they do not directly address the physical stability during the installation process the way backfill compaction does. The focus on stabilizing the tank through adequate compaction ensures that the tank is securely positioned in the ground, which is a fundamental aspect of a successful UST installation.
